Blast Off: Students Compete in National Space Science Olympiad

The National Space Science olympiad, a premier competition for students interested in Space Science, recently concluded its annual event, bringing together talented young minds from across the country. The olympiad, designed to foster a deeper understanding and appreciation of Space Science, provided a platform for students to showcase their knowledge, skills, and creativity in this fascinating field.

A Platform for Young space Enthusiasts

The National Space Science olympiad, now in its fifth year, has grown in popularity, attracting over 1,000 students from more than 50 schools across the country. The competition, open to students in grades 6-12, aims to inspire and motivate young people to pursue careers in science, technology, engineering, and mathematics (STEM), with a focus on Space Science.

Challenging Events and Activities

The olympiad featured a range of challenging events and activities, designed to test students’ knowledge, critical thinking, and problem-solving skills. The competition included:

  1. Space Science Quiz: A written exam that tested students’ understanding of Space Science concepts, including astronomy, astrophysics, and space exploration.
  2. Model Rocketry: Students designed, built, and launched their own model rockets, demonstrating their understanding of aerodynamics and propulsion systems.
  3. space Mission Design: Teams of students were tasked with designing a hypothetical space mission, including the development of a spacecraft, launch vehicle, and mission plan.
  4. Astronomy Observation: Students observed and analyzed celestial objects, such as planets, stars, and galaxies, using telescopes and other observational tools.
